Search results for: 'TIRES 225/65r17 FOR SALE'
- Did you mean
- tires 225 65r17 for self
- tires 25 65r17 for sale
- Related search terms
- for inspection good reamers
- for+inspection+good+revers
- foreign imporv luxury cut miscellaneous goods alibaba
- foreign imports luxury cart miscellaneous good alibaba
- foreign import luxury cut miscellaneous good alibaba











